Tom Rapp is a procurement expert at Boston Consulting Group and a core member of the firm’s Operations practice. He has deep procurement and cost transformation expertise across industries including health care, financial services, consumer, retail, and industrial goods. He advises clients on topics including procurement organization and operating model, category strategy and supplier negotiation, cost reduction and demand management, supplier diversity, and procurement post-merger integration.

Recently Tom has led programs on non-labor synergy planning for the integration of two large financial services companies, demand-driven cost reduction for a large health care company, and the PMI clean room and procurement synergy execution for two large health care companies.

Prior to receiving his MBA, Tom worked as a product support manager for his family business, Merchant Software Corp., a provider of point-of-sale and payments software.
